Skapa ett casinospel – När drömmen om snabba vinster möter kallsinnig kodning
Skapa ett casinospel – När drömmen om snabba vinster möter kallsinnig kodning
Det första som slog mig när jag insåg att någon faktiskt ville ”skapa ett casinospel” var hur mycket tid som slösas på att lova 10 % återbäring och sedan leverera 0,02 % av den i praktiken. En internör kanske tror att en enkel RNG‑generator räcker, men det är lika enkelt som att förvänta sig att Starburst skulle ge dig en jackpot på första snurren.
Matematiska grunder – eller hur du får spelare att tro att de vinner
Räkna med 1 200 % husfördelning i ett spel med hög volatilitet, och du får en förlust på 12 gånger insatsen varje timme. Jämför med Gonzo’s Quest, där varje nystart kan kosta 0,3 % av banken men ändå ser spelarna en blinkande bonusknapp som säger ”gift”.
För varje 1 000 kr som en spelare sätter in, räknar du med att ge tillbaka 10 kr i medelvinst. Det blir en avkastning på 1 % – lika lågt som räntan på ett sparkonto på en lågprisbank. Sanningen är att de flesta spelutvecklare använder exakt samma procentuella marginal som en mobiloperatör tar för sms.
Play Toro Casino 170 Free Spins Utan Insättning Senaste – En Cynisk Analys av Gratisgöken
Funktioner som får en spelare att säga ”ja”
- 3‑siffrig RTP‑siffra på 96 % – men bara om du spelar på en enhet med 4 G‑täckning.
- Bonusrunda med 5 “free spins” – där ”free” bara betyder att du fortfarande satsar egna pengar.
- Progressiva jackpottar som startar på 0,5 miljoner kronor och sällan går över 1 miljon.
Det är så enkelt att du kan kopiera kod från Betsson eller Unibet, klistra in den i en PHP‑fil och tro att du har skapat ett helt unikt spel. I praktiken har du bara återanvänt 7 % av deras existerande logik och förväntat dig 93 % ny funktionalitet.
Kodningsdetaljer som får veteranen att rysa
Att implementera en korrekt RNG kräver minst 2 048 bit entropi per snurr. Många nybörjare nöjer sig med en seed på 32 bit och tror att det räcker för att skapa ”rättvis” slump. Det är som att tro att en Volvo med manuellt växelspak kan köra lika smidigt som en sportbil med fyrhjulsdrift.
Och sedan har vi den svarta konsten att balansera volatilitet. En hög volatilitet ger 7 % av spelarna en stor vinst varje kvart, men 93 % får bara se sina krediter krypa ner till noll. Det är samma känsla som att vinna en liten insats på en linje i Gonzo’s Quest medan resten av hjulet snurrar förgäves.
Funktioner som multiplikatorer på 2×, 5× eller 10× måste testas med minst 10 000 simuleringar för att undvika statistikfel. Många studenter på universitetet har gjort sina uppsatser på 1 000 simuleringar och tror att de har lärt sig grunderna.
Den kalla sanningen om bästa snabbcasino utan omsättningskrav – ingen frihet, bara siffror
Marknadsföringens grymma illusion – Vad varje spelare missar
Det är roligt att se hur ett ”VIP”-paket i LeoVegas kan kosta 1 500 kr per månad men lova en ”gift” på 100 kr i bonus. Om du räknar 30 dagar i månaden får du i genomsnitt 3,33 kr per dag – en summa som knappt täcker en kopp kaffe. Och ändå tror folk att de får en exklusiv fördel.
Varje gång du ser en banner som skriker ”100 % matchbonus upp till 10 000 kr!”, bör du tänka på hur många nollor som faktiskt fyller på casinots kassa. En spelare som tar emot 5 000 kr i bonus måste spela för minst 30 000 kr för att casinot ska gå med vinst. Det är lika logiskt som att någon tror att en gratis glass på ett tandläkarbesök är en bra affär.
Om du vill skapa ett casinospel som faktiskt står emot kritiker, gör en tabell med risk‑/belönings‑förhållanden för varje funktion. Räkna ut att en spelare som vinner 50 % av sina insatser i genomsnitt får 0,5 kr per krona. Det betyder att ditt spel måste ha en RTP på minst 96 % för att vara konkurrenskraftigt, annars får du bara en kassör som skrattar åt ditt försök.
För varje enskild utvecklare som tror att ”fri spelutveckling” är en gåva från universum, är sanningen att varje rad kod har ett pris – ofta i form av förlorade timmar och böcker som aldrig blir lästa.
Och medan alla dessa siffror och regler snurrar i mitt huvud, är det ändå det som får mig att klämma ihop tårna: den förödmjukande UI‑designen där knappen för “sätt in” är en 8 px stor fyrkant som knappt syns mot den mörka bakgrunden.
